LL15 CHC is a 2015 Toyota Prius Plus in Black with a 1,798cc hybrid electric (clean) eng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 2015 Toyota Prius Plus models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.0% with a typical mileage of 110,946 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Prius Plus f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 58 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LL15 CHC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Prius Plus typically stays on UK roads for around 15 years. At 11 years old, this Toyota Prius Plus is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
